Hu-CD34+ NSG-SGM3 are NSG-SGM3 (NOD.Cg-Prkdcscid Il2rgtm1Wjl Tg(CMV-IL3, CSF2, KITLG)1Eav/MloySzJ, Stock No. 013062) mice engrafted with human cord blood-derived CD34+ hematopoietic stem cells. NSG-SGM3 mice combine the features of the highly immunodeficient NOD scid gamma (NSG) mouse platform with transgenic expression of human IL3, GM-CSF (CSF2) and SCF (KITLG) cytokines for improved development of human myeloid lineages and regulatory T cell populations. hu-CD34+ NSG-SGM3 mice exhibit superior, stable engraftment of diverse hematopoietic lineages for immunology and immuno-oncology research.

Similar to other immunodeficient strains, maintaining NSG-SGM3 mice in high health status (specific pathogen-free) vivaria promotes overall colony health. The fertility of hu-CD34+ NSG-SGM3 mice has not been tested. The engrafted human immune system is not heritable and would not be transmitted by breeding. A small percentage of hu-CD34+ NSG-SGM3 may develop macrophage activation syndrome (MAS). Please see our FAQ below for more details.
